Term:negative regulation of protein refolding
go back to main search page
Accession:GO:0061084 term browser browse the term
Definition:Any process that decreases the rate, frequency, or extent of protein refolding. Protein refolding is the process carried out by a cell that restores the biological activity of an unfolded or misfolded protein, using helper proteins such as chaperones.
